Classic Excel VBA Learning Hub

Master Classic Excel VBA and automate your spreadsheets

Learn macro programming step by step with a cleaner, modern tutorial experience for the classic Excel VBA series.

19 structured lessons Beginner-friendly explanations Real Excel automation skills

Welcome to the classic Excel VBA tutorial

This classic tutorial remains a practical path for learning Excel macro programming, especially for users working with older materials, legacy Excel workflows, and foundational VBA concepts.

This refreshed tutorial home follows the same modern theme as your newer tutorial pages while keeping the focus on structured learning and practical examples.

What you will learn

  • Variables, constants, arrays, and operators
  • Procedures, functions, and mathematical tools
  • String, format, financial, and date functions
  • Conditional logic and loops
  • Objects, methods, and ranges in Excel VBA

Featured book

Continue beyond the free lessons with a practical Excel VBA book focused on automation and real spreadsheet work.

Excel VBA book cover
Excel VBA: Code Smarter, Work Faster

View on Amazon